The letters 'CR' in the game number designates a crossover game. These games have no bearing on standings, promotion, or relegation. They are simply cross-divisional friendship games that provide a greater variety of opponents for teams within the NSL to play. The League also has as members 'Guest Teams'. These teams are not playing a full schedule within a division. These teams have paid a deposit to the League and are subject to all League rules and regulations when playing an NSL team. Their games are treated as crossover games.
The letters 'DH' next to the time of the game indicates at least one of those teams involved in that game is playing a doubleheader that day.

Reschedules: The Competition Coordinator will reschedule weather related postponements on a per case basis. Some games may not be rescheduled. Coaches affected will be notified ahead of time of any reschedule done by the Competition Coordinator. Coaches may call each other and come up with a reschedule date for weather related postponements of games. One of them can then call or E-mail the Competition Coordinator who will find them a field providing there is also ample time for the Referee Coordinator to find a referee crew. This will greatly speed-up reschedules.
